American Healthcare REIT: Positioning for Growth in the Senior Housing Market
Real Estate News:American Healthcare REIT, Inc. (NYSE:AHR) has established itself as a significant player in the healthcare real estate market, with a strong focus on senior housing. The company's strategic positioning and robust financial performance position it well for continued growth in the coming years. In this SWOT analysis, we delve into the key factors that could influence AHR's future trajectory.

AHR's strengths are evident in its diversified portfolio and strong financial health. The company owns and operates a wide range of healthcare facilities, including senior living communities, skilled nursing facilities, and medical office buildings. This diversification helps mitigate the risk associated with any single sector or property type. Additionally, AHR's robust balance sheet, with a solid cash flow and low debt-to-equity ratio, provides a stable foundation for growth and expansion.

However, AHR is not without its weaknesses. One of the primary concerns is the increasing competition in the senior housing market. As the demand for senior living facilities grows, more players are entering the market, which could potentially erode AHR's market share. Moreover, regulatory changes and healthcare policy shifts could pose challenges to the company's operations and profitability. Navigating these regulatory landscapes requires constant vigilance and strategic adaptation.

The opportunities for AHR are vast, driven by the aging population in the United States. The Baby Boomer generation is entering retirement age, and the demand for senior housing is expected to soar over the next few decades. AHR's proactive approach to expanding its portfolio through acquisitions and development projects positions it well to capitalize on this growing market. Additionally, the company's focus on innovation and technology integration in its facilities can enhance its competitive edge and attract more residents.

Despite these opportunities, AHR faces several threats. Economic downturns can have a significant impact on the healthcare real estate sector, as people may delay or forego healthcare services during tough economic times. Furthermore, the ongoing global health crises, such as the COVID-19 pandemic, have highlighted the vulnerabilities of the healthcare industry. AHR's ability to adapt to these challenges and ensure the safety and well-being of its residents and staff will be crucial for its long-term success.

In conclusion, American Healthcare REIT, Inc. possesses a strong foundation and strategic advantages that position it for growth in the senior housing market. By addressing its weaknesses and capitalizing on its opportunities, AHR can continue to thrive and deliver value to its shareholders. The company's focus on innovation, financial stability, and strategic expansion will be key drivers of its future success.
